Who is the producer of badminton?

(ヨネックス株式会社, Yonekkusu Kabushiki-gaisha) (TYO: 7906) is a Japanese sports equipment manufacturing company. Yonex produces equipment and apparel for tennis, badminton, golf, and running….Yonex Co., Ltd.

Type Public
Founded 1946 (incorporated in 1958)
Founder Minoru Yoneyama
Headquarters Tokyo , Japan
Area served Worldwide

Who invented badminton racket?

In 1873 the duke of Beaufort introduced the sport at his country estate, Badminton, from which the game derives its name.

What country is badminton made in?

The game is named for Badminton, the country estate of the dukes of Beaufort in Gloucestershire, England, where it was first played about 1873. The roots of the sport can be traced to ancient Greece, China, and India, and it is closely related to the old children’s game battledore and shuttlecock.

Who are the biggest brands in badminton rackets?

With over 150 years of history, Carlton is another of the big names in the badminton world. Their main focus lies on rackets. According to their site, they introduced the first modern-day metal badminton racket. Carlton main markets are the US and Europe and, especially, the UK.

Who makes Yonex badminton rackets?

The Japanese company was founded in 1946 but it was only in 1957 they began to manufacture badminton rackets. Yonex has and still is at the forefront of driving the sport forward with the use of the latest technology and materials.
